Stilicho, Flavius c.365-408AD
Roman soldier

Born a Vandal, he married Serena, niece of the Emperor Theodosius I. In AD394 he put Flavius Honorius on the throne of the Western Roman Empire, and ruled through him. On the death of Theodosius (394), Alaric I of the Visigoths invaded Greece and Italy, but was defeated by Stilicho at Pollentia (402) and Verona (403). Stilicho's proposed alliance with Alaric against the Vandals, Alans and Suevi was interpreted as treachery and he was murdered at the command of Honorius.
